**Q: Why does the Varnholt ORM layer still have raw SQL fallbacks?**

The legacy mapper in `orm/legacy/` predates the Quillbase migration. Do not delete the fallbacks until all tenant schemas pass the shadow-read comparison. Refactor one entity at a time, keep the adapter interface stable, and never touch `session_pool.py` without a migration ticket. Tests in `tests/orm_compat/` must stay green on both code paths. Questions about sequencing or schema ownership go to the Quillbase platform team.

escalation mailbox, kaweg-kahif: druwyn.sordor@nelvroworks.corp

Action item (P2): The Quillbase public API returned duplicate records across page boundaries during the Oct incident because cursor tokens were generated from mutable sort keys. Fix: switch /v2/listings pagination to immutable composite cursors. Owner: Dara on the Gateway team. Target: end of sprint 41. Also add a contract test that walks 10k records and asserts zero duplicates or gaps. Full design notes and the rollout checklist are on the internal page below.

operations page: https://jira.tolvaqlabs.internal/projects/display/display/browse

## Support

Thanks for reviewing the Cobblewick hermetic build migration! Heads up: some targets still lean on the old scripted pipeline, so if a diff looks odd, it's probably a half-migrated module rather than a bug. The migration tracker doc lists which packages are fully hermetic. Please flag anything that reintroduces network fetches during builds — that's the big no-no we're trying to stamp out. Questions about sandbox rules or toolchain pins come up a lot, so don't hesitate to ask. Send migration questions here.

alerts address for kaduf-kaguf: sorael@nelvroworks.internal

On the bounce processor: please don't assume every provider returns RFC-style status codes — Marloweya's test fixtures cover the weird ones. Your plugin's `classify()` hook must be idempotent, since Relaypost may replay events after a partition. For reference, here are the retry and suppression constants the core honors.

tuning table, kawep-tawif:
CAPS = {
    "olidor": 80,
    "belion": 7,
    "quenys": 225,
    "druox": 839,
    "fraath": 482,
}